The Revenue Cycle Specialist's primary responsibility is the assurance of Medicaid policies & procedures across all Arrow services. These processes will inform and improve practices that have a direct impact on services to children, families, and compliance. This position is responsible for accurately billing and collecting on Medicaid claims, working denials, and reporting denial trends in internal stakeholders.

Responsibilities
Other duties may be assigned as necessary.
Confirming patient insurance eligibility, correctly assigning medical codes (CPT/ICD-10), and preparing and submitting claims to third-party payers.
Communicate with internal stakeholders to address billing questions and concerns.
Review and submit insurance claims accurately, ensuring compliance with payer requirements and coding standards.
Track and follow up on unpaid claims, working with payers to resolve denials and rejections within deadlines.
Prepare and submit letters of appeal for denied claims, ensuring that all required documentation is included.
Monitoring aging reports, tracking outstanding balances, and minimizing payment delay.
Maintain up-to-date knowledge of industry regulations, payer policies, and coding changes.
Ensure compliance with all state and federal regulations, including HIPAA.
Perform all duties within contract, state and federal regulations, Arrow policy, NCASES and COA standards.
